STATE OF WASHINGTON
ETHICS ADVISORY COMMITTEE
OPINION NO. 93-25

Question
     May a sitting state court judge write letters to local newspapers in
support of another sitting judge's candidacy in a contested election for
the bench?

Answer
     CJC Canon 7(A)(2) provides in part that judges holding offices filled
by public election between competing candidates may attend political
gatherings and speak to such gatherings on the judge's own behalf or that
of another judicial candidate.  CJC Canon 7(A)(2) permits a sitting judge
to publicly endorse another sitting judge's candidacy in a contested
election.  This support may include writing letters to local newspapers in
support of another sitting judge's candidacy in a contested election for
the bench.

Comment See also Opinion 88-13.
